The Communication Science Study Program is one of five study programs at the Faculty of Da'wah and Communication Sciences, UIN SGD Bandung, and focuses on studies and research in the fields of journalism and public relations based on prophetic communication. The Communication Science Study Program does not adhere to the dichotomy of religious sciences and general sciences but instead views these sciences as an integrated and integral entity. Thus, the Communication Science Study Program strives to produce graduates of Communication Science who are faithful and pious, superior, competitive, and have competitiveness that is projected to become practitioners, researchers, and consultants in the field of communication (journalism and public relations). The Communication Science Study Program (PS) of the Faculty of Da'wah and Communication, UIN Sunan Gunung Djati Bandung, was established based on the Decree Number of the Director General of Islamic Religious Institutional Development No. E/114/1998 dated May 25, 1998 signed by Malik Fadjar and its Operational Permit is based on the Decree of the Director General of Higher Education No. 2486/D/T/2001 and has been accredited B with BAN-PT Decree Number: 232/SK/BAN-PT/Ak-XVI/S/XI/2013. The Communication Science Study Program currently has 24 (twenty four) permanent lecturers consisting of 10 (ten) Doctors, and 14 (fourteen) people with Masters degrees, and 9 (nine) people are completing their doctoral programs (S3),
